Lucky Starr worships Leyden Sinn on Red Sofa
Duration: 9:57
Views: 9 815
Submitted: 4 years ago
Submitted by:
Categories:
Foot Worship
Feet Licking
Download:
MP4 1080p, 102.38 Mb
MP4 720p, 102.57 Mb
- Related Videos